]> git.pld-linux.org Git - packages/firewall-init-ipchains.git/blob - firewall-init-ipchains.spec
- moved from RA firewall-init: this is for Ra->Ac upgrade
[packages/firewall-init-ipchains.git] / firewall-init-ipchains.spec
1 Summary:        ipchains firewall SysV-init style start-up script
2 Summary(pl):    Skrypt startowy firewalla ipchains
3 Name:           firewall-init
4 Version:        2.1
5 Release:        4
6 License:        BSD
7 Group:          Networking/Admin
8 Source0:        %{name}-%{version}.tar.gz
9 # Source0-md5:  07ba7a897e2d903d629e6607e3b495f3
10 Patch0:         %{name}-syntax_verify.patch
11 Requires:       ipchains
12 PreReq:         rc-scripts
13 PreReq:         /sbin/chkconfig
14 Obsoletes:      firewall-init < 2.2
15 Conflicts:      firewall-init >= 2.99
16 Buildarch:      noarch
17 BuildRoot:      %{tmpdir}/%{name}-%{version}-root-%(id -u -n)
18
19 %description
20 Firewall-init is meant to provide an easy to use interface to start
21 and stopping the kernel IP packet filters and accounting through
22 ipchains(8).
23
24 %description -l pl
25 Dziêki firewall-init uzyskuje siê ³atwy interfejs do startowania i
26 stopowania filtrów IP j±dra oraz zliczania pakietów poprzez
27 ipchains(8).
28
29 %prep
30 %setup -q
31 %patch -p1
32
33 %install
34 rm -rf $RPM_BUILD_ROOT
35 install -d $RPM_BUILD_ROOT/etc/{sysconfig/firewall-rules,rc.d/init.d}
36
37 install firewall.init $RPM_BUILD_ROOT/etc/rc.d/init.d/firewall
38 install firewall $RPM_BUILD_ROOT/etc/sysconfig/
39
40 for i in input output forward; do
41         echo '#<policy> <proto> <s_addr/s_mask> <s_port> <d_addr/d_mask> <d_port> <interface> <options>' > \
42                 $RPM_BUILD_ROOT/etc/sysconfig/firewall-rules/${i}
43 done
44
45 %post
46 /sbin/chkconfig --add firewall
47
48 %postun
49 if [ "$1" = "0" ]; then
50         /sbin/chkconfig --del firewall
51 fi
52
53 %clean
54 rm -rf $RPM_BUILD_ROOT
55
56 %files
57 %defattr(644,root,root,755)
58 %doc README input.example
59 %attr(600,root,root) %verify(not size mtime md5) %config(noreplace) /etc/sysconfig/firewall
60 %attr(600,root,root) %verify(not size mtime md5) %config(noreplace) /etc/sysconfig/firewall-rules/*
61 %attr(700,root,root) %dir /etc/sysconfig/firewall-rules
62 %attr(754,root,root) /etc/rc.d/init.d/firewall
This page took 0.050053 seconds and 3 git commands to generate.